Ex-New York Guv Cuomo rips 'cancel culture', hints at political comeback

Just six months after he resigned from office in disgrace over sexual harassment allegations, former New York Governor Andrew Cuomo has appeared to be hinting at a political comeback. The Democrat made a campaign-like stop at a Brooklyn church Sunday, delivering a speech in which he condemned cancel culture." The public appearance, his first since leaving office, came a week after Cuomo's campaign launched a digital and television advertising campaign pushing a similar message: He was driven from office unfairly. Cuomo quoted the Bible several times as he described his travails then went on the offensive to attack the political sharks in Albany who, he said, smelled blood and exploited the situation for political gain. The actions against me were prosecutorial misconduct, Cuomo said, repeating a theme he has pushed from the outset. They used cancel culture to effectively overturn an election.
